Is it, uh, possible we are on different architectures? 😅 I'm using an Apple M1 Pro.
I jumped into a bash shell of an unmodified python:3.11.0-slim-bullseye
container and manually ran apt-get update
and installed libsqlite3-mod-spatialite
. I don't end up with with mod_spatialite.so
in /usr/lib/x86_64-linux-gnu/
— mine is in /usr/lib/aarch64-linux-gnu/
.
I swapped that directory in here in a local copy of datasette
and poof — it worked!
Can confirm that my uname -a
returns something different at the end:
root:xnu-8792.41.9~2/RELEASE_ARM64_T6000 arm64
I'm in arm64
land, you're in x86_64
. I am admittedly very fuzzy on how this factors into Docker these days. Honestly thought this was one of the things Docker was suppose to help address. 🤔
Okay, my final observations for the night! I've been pushing and pulling the various levers in utils/__init__.py
to see what makes this work without hard-coding in something for arm64
and it seems that if I change /usr/lib/x86_64-linux-gnu/mod_spatialite.so
here to just mod_spatialite
it's happy.
Unfortunately cannot audit that for x86_64
, but maybe that's a solution that'd be cross-arch compatible? It seems like it's the hard-coding of that path that's tripping it up.
